Insight Into Transformative Shifts Shaping the Industrial Waste Solidification Treatment Equipment Market with Emerging Drivers and Technological Breakthroughs

Emerging shifts are redefining how industrial waste solidification treatment equipment is designed produced and deployed. The escalating focus on sustainability has prompted equipment manufacturers to innovate geopolymer and polymer based formulations that reduce carbon footprints and enhance long term stability. Simultaneously the integration of digital process control and real time monitoring capabilities is transforming traditional batch reactors and mixers into smarter automated systems that improve consistency and lower operational risk.

In parallel regulatory landscapes are tightening with stricter discharge limits and reinforced compliance regimes that compel end users to upgrade legacy cement based and lime stabilization units. Across multiple jurisdictions, incentives for sustainable practices are driving adoption of advanced vitrification and epoxy polymer solutions that can meet the most demanding contamination challenges. In addition, heightened scrutiny on supply chain resilience has encouraged sourcing diversification, giving rise to new partnerships between equipment OEMs and regional distributors who can provide localized maintenance and aftermarket support.

As a result of these converging forces the market is witnessing a shift from reactive remediation toward preventive waste management integrated within broader circular economy strategies. In-Depth Exploration of Critical Insights into Market Segmentation Encompassing Sales Channels Capacity Technology Equipment Types and End Use Industries

A nuanced examination of market segmentation reveals distinct patterns in how customers procure and deploy solidification treatment solutions. When considering sales channels, end users demonstrate a preference for direct sales relationships on strategic high value contracts while regional distributors fulfill rapid response requirements for maintenance parts. National distribution networks ensure broad geographic coverage whereas online sales platforms are emerging as convenient channels for standardized equipment offerings.

Capacity considerations present another layer of differentiation. Large capacity installations designed for processing between 200 and 500 tons per day and above 500 tons per day often involve turnkey reactor and press systems customized for high volume industrial complexes. Medium capacity solutions, particularly those suited to 100 to 200 tons per day and 50 to 100 tons per day, commonly integrate modular dryers granulators and mixers optimized for intermediate throughput applications. Small capacity units below 50 tons per day fulfill niche requirements in pilot plants and specialty waste treatment facilities.

In the realm of core technologies, cement based approaches remain a reliable baseline whereas geopolymer and lime stabilization methods are favored for specific chemical matrices. Polymer based systems incorporating epoxy urethane and vinyl ester variants deliver enhanced performance in harsh environments. Equipment type segmentation further delineates market demand among mixers that utilize paddle or ribbon configurations, presses offered as hydraulic or screw models, and reactors available in batch or continuous designs. Finally, end use industries such as chemical processing, construction and demolition, metal processing, mining, power generation and wastewater treatment all exhibit divergent equipment feature requirements that reflect their unique waste profiles and regulatory obligations.

Comprehensive Key Regional Insights Highlighting Market Trends and Dynamics Across the Americas Europe Middle East and Africa and the Asia-Pacific Region

Regional dynamics play a pivotal role in shaping competitive strategies and investment priorities. In the Americas, infrastructure modernization initiatives and stringent environmental regulations are driving upgrades of legacy solidification systems. End users in North America often prioritize turnkey solutions from established OEMs while Latin American operations seek adaptable configurations that can be scaled with evolving waste profiles.

Turning to Europe Middle East and Africa, the regulatory focus on circular economy principles has sparked increased adoption of low carbon geopolymer formulations and integrated monitoring platforms. Western European markets emphasize energy efficient presses and mixers governed by advanced process control. In contrast, Middle Eastern projects frequently center around modular skid mounted reactors that can be deployed rapidly in remote locations. Sub Saharan Africa remains an emerging frontier where localized fabrication partnerships are essential to overcome logistical challenges.

In the Asia-Pacific region, rapid industrial expansion and government incentives for pollution control are fueling demand for both large capacity continuous reactors and small scale pilot units. Governments across East and Southeast Asia are offering subsidies for equipment that meets enhanced emission targets while Oceania’s focus on mining and wastewater treatment drives interest in specialized granulators and drying technologies. Each regional market exhibits unique drivers and maturity levels that require tailored go to market approaches and channel alignment.
